About Cass County, MO

Cass County is located in Missouri and encompasses 12 ZIP codes spanning 12 cities and communities. The county has an estimated population of 104,330 residents. With a median age of 39.92, it is a middle-aged county.

Cass County has a middle-income economic profile. The median household income of $87,312 is near the national average. Unemployment stands at 4.5%, near the national average. The poverty rate of 6.6% is well below the national average.

Housing in Cass County is a mid-range housing market, with a median home value of $259,422 — near the national average. Monthly median rent is approximately $1,145. Homeownership rates are high at 75.4%, reflecting a largely residential, stable population.

The residents of Cass County are primarily White (84.16%). Educational attainment is moderately educated — 37.4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, near the national average.
